Why the Standard Data Processing should be changed
Abstract
The basic statistical methods of data representation did not change since their emergence. Their simplicity was dictated by the intricacies of computations in the before computers epoch. It turns out that such approach is not uniquely possible in the presence of quick computers. The suggested here method improves significantly the reliability of data processing and their graphical representation. In this paper we show problems of the standard data processing which can bring to incorrect results. A method solving these problems is proposed. It is based on modification of data representation. The method was implemented in a computer program Consensus5. The program performances are illustrated through varied examples.
